Des Moines is moderately cheaper than North Las Vegas — 9.3% lower overall cost of living.

To match an $80,000 salary in Des Moines, you would need $87,400 in North Las Vegas. Calculate your salary ↓

Formula: salary × (100.2 ÷ 91.7) = salary × 1.0927. Based on BEA Regional Price Parities.
